ST I2C EEPROM M24M01-DFDW6TP
The ST M24M01-DFDW6TP is a 1024Kb I2C EEPROM with a voltage range of 1.7V to 5.5V, packaged in TSSOP-8L, designed for reliable data storage in consumer electronics, industrial controls, and IoT devices.
Description
Overview
The ST I2C EEPROM M24M01-DFDW6TP is a high-performance, reliable memory solution designed for applications requiring non-volatile data storage. This device offers an impressive 1024Kb of density, making it ideal for storing configuration settings, calibration data, and other critical information that needs to be retained even when power is removed. The M24M01-DFDW6TP operates over a wide voltage range from 1.7V to 5.5V, ensuring compatibility with both low-power and standard electronic systems.
